We are very pleased to be working alongside our highly reputable educational sector client as they seek to recruit a Nursery Deputy Room Leader to join them on a permanent basis in November 2026 Nursery Deputy Room Leader Workplace based around 7 miles north of Haywards Heath. Part Time permanent role - Term time only. Monday 8am-4pm, Tuesday 8am-5pm and Wednesday 8am-5pm. 26 hours per week during term time only Salary - £15125 per year for 26 hours per week term time only. The job holder will need to drive and have their own transport due to rural workplace location. Role is subject to successful DBS screening. The role - Nursery Deputy Room Leader Are you an experienced Nursery Practitioner looking for the opportunity to progress into a leadership role? Do you thrive in a nurturing, creative, and child-centred environment? Our client is seeking an enthusiastic and dedicated Nursery Deputy Room Leader to join their outstanding team. This is an exciting opportunity for an Early Years professional who is ready for promotion and keen to develop their leadership skills within a highly respected setting. Duties and responsibilities include - As Nursery Deputy Room Leader, you will play a key role in supporting the effective day-to-day running of the nursery room, helping to create engaging learning experiences, and ensuring the highest standards of care and education for young children. Working closely with the Room Leader and wider Early Years team, you will help provide a safe, stimulating and inspiring environment where children can flourish. 26 hours per week, term time only. The role also includes: * Supporting the After-School Provision * Occasional holiday childcare cover (approximately 10 days across the year) Experience, skills and competencies required: We're seeking a motivated and caring Early Years professional who brings energy, creativity and enthusiasm. Essential Requirements Level 3 Early Years qualification (or above) Previous nursery or early years experience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Passion for supporting children's development and wellbeing Flexible, proactive and team-focused approach Commitment to safeguarding and child welfare standards For more information regarding this new and exciting Nursery Deputy Room Leader opportunity, please apply now!
